Israel News: Art and Design Scene in Nigeria

Israel and Nigeria may be countries located in different parts of the world, but both have vibrant art and design scenes that contribute significantly to their cultural landscapes. In this blog post, we will explore the intersection of art and design in Nigeria, drawing inspiration from Israel's rich artistic tradition. Nigeria, known for its diverse culture and talented artists, has a burgeoning art scene that continues to garner international acclaim. From traditional sculptures and textiles to contemporary paintings and installations, Nigerian artists are creating thought-provoking works that challenge societal norms and celebrate their heritage. Just like Israel, Nigeria's art scene is a reflection of its complex history and the rich tapestry of influences that have shaped its identity. One area where the art and design scenes in Nigeria and Israel overlap is in the realm of contemporary art. Both countries are home to artists who push boundaries and experiment with new forms and techniques. In Nigeria, artists like Njideka Akunyili Crosby and Peju Alatise are redefining what it means to be a contemporary African artist on the global stage. Similarly, in Israel, artists such as Sigalit Landau and Yael Bartana are known for their innovative approach to art-making and their exploration of complex social and political issues. When it comes to design, Nigeria and Israel are also making waves in their respective industries. Nigerian designers are known for their bold and colorful aesthetics, drawing inspiration from traditional motifs and patterns. In contrast, Israeli designers are celebrated for their sleek and minimalist designs that often combine modern technology with traditional craftsmanship. Both countries are producing cutting-edge designs that are not only visually stunning but also socially conscious and environmentally sustainable.
